Tien Sieng Vegetarian Foods

A Chiang Mai institution near the Phra Sing area that operates on pure simplicity: walk up to the counter, point at what you want, pay under ฿50 a plate. Tien Sieng has been feeding locals and in-the-know visitors for years with its point-and-eat buffet of curries, stir-fries and noodle soups. The supermarket at the back — stocking mock meats, teas and vegetarian cooking products — has a following all of its own.
